Ingredients
2literlemon-lime sodachilled, I used Fresca
1canfrozen grapefruit juice concentrate, thawed12 ounces
4large Pink Lady grapefruit
3lemonssliced
2tablespoonssugar
½cupfresh mint for garnish
Instructions
In a large pitcher stir together soda and grapefruit concentrate. Cut two of the grapefruits in half and squeeze the juice out of the grapefruits into the pitcher. Stir to combine.
Add sliced lemons. Slice the two remaining grapefruits into 8 wedges. Pare the peel from each of the wedges, easiest if you use a paring knife. Toss the grapefruit wedges in sugar, then add to the top of the spritzer. Stir to combine. Serve immediately over ice. This drink is best when served cold.
Garnish with fresh mint if desired.
